Transaction 59baa0e6aef202f010c756b5e4abc9b0066485582a14cda3114d60301c6a4c31
1 Input
1 Output
-
59baa0e6aef202f010c756b5e4abc9b0066485582a14cda3114d60301c6a4c31:0
- value
- 540660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7529a2acd09d29e2855eb5e220e1c1be7ae8f319 OP_EQUAL
- address
- 3CNWrsPmzEg5SumJp2j4rAsgBBfuhCKn8s